Program Information

For 31 years, Alzheimer's Family Services Center (AFSC) has helped improve quality of life for families challenged by Alzheimer's disease (AD) or another dementia through services tailored to meet individual needs. Licensed by the California Department of Public Health, AFSC is the only state-designated Alzheimer's Day Care Resource Center in Orange County. A comprehensive center for the care and support of families affected by AD or another dementia, AFSC provides dementia-specific adult day health care (ADHC), a variety of support services to help caregivers manage the day-to-day challenges of care, and community dementia education and outreach services.
